Manila solon bats for passage of 14th month pay bill

Published Nov 5, 2019 10:41 am
By Charissa Luci-Atienza Manila Rep. John Marvin “Yul Servo” Nieto has batted for the passage of a bill seeking to provide 14th month pay to all employees in the government and private sector in a bid to ease their financial plight. (Taylor Weidman / Bloomberg / MANILA BULLETIN) (Taylor Weidman / Bloomberg / MANILA BULLETIN) Nieto, vice chairperson of the House Committee on Housing and Urban Development, filed House Bill No. 5079, citing the need to grant additional benefit to the country’s labor force following the continuously rising cost of living in the country. “For decades, employees have been receiving their 13th month pay, which is material to their daily subsistence including the increase in expenses for children at the start of the school year and at the start of the Yuletide Season. However, such usual bonuses can no longer keep up with the constant increase in the prices of commodities, which the workforce has to deal with despite the inherently increasing pressures,” he said. He said his bill does not only give due recognition to the invaluable contributions of labor to the growth of society, but also to provide substantial relief to all employees. “The proposed measure seeks to grant a 14th month pay to all employees of both the government and private sectors of the country with the hopes of further promoting the welfare of employees and their families, as well as to help them have a meaningful Yuletide celebration,” Nieto said. He said in filing HB 5079, he recognizes that motivation is a key factor in an efficient, effective, and economical organization. “Institutionalizing a 14th month pay to all employees of both the government and private sectors of the country also serves as an additional drive for employees to perform better— which should eventually translate to a more desirable performance and output of an organization,” Nieto said. HB 5079 provides that all rank-and-file employees in public and private sectors who are receiving their 13th month pay shall be given 14th month pay, which shall be equivalent to one month of their respective basic salaries regardless of the increases under existing laws and rules. According to the bill, one-half of the proposed 14th month pay shall be paid on or before the 30th month of June and the other half on or before the 31st month of December of every calendar year. It provides that the 14th month pay shall not be included in the computation of the employee’s gross income, provided, however, that such shall be not be in excess of the amount of P90,000 under existing law. The bill tasks the Civil Service Commission (CSC), the Department of Interior and Local Government (DILG), the Department of Finance (DOF), the Department of Budget and Management (DBM), and the Department of Labor and Employment (DOLE) to promulgate the implementing rules and regulations of the proposed Act within 30 days after its effectivity. Cebu Rep. Rodrigo Abellanosa and Kabayan Rep. Ron Salo earlier filed similar bills to ease the financial plight of private and state workers. Senate President Vicente Sotto III had filed a bill requiring employers in the private sector to grant 14th-month pay. In July this year, Labor Secretary Silvestre Bello asked Congress to carefully study the measure, saying that the financial capability of the employers should be considered.
